Roller Chain Size Charts

After you have obtained all the measurements, you'll be able to compare those dimensions to the chain size charts provided below. The three main measurements to look at when comparing are the pitch (P), inner width (b1) & the roller diameter (d1). When you've narrowed down to a size, we recommend that you verify all the remaining specifications.

The Best Reasons Why Roller Chains Fail and How to Prevent …

Overload, fatigue, rust and high speeds combined with small sprockets are the four main reasons roller chains fail. Overload and fatigue can be caused by galling, shock loading, misalignment or loads that are too high. A 10:1 safety factor is recommended. Rust is usually a sign of poor maintenance. Roller Drive Chain Selection and Engineering Information

L = (Chain Length in Pitches x Chain Pitch in Inches)/12 Slow Speed Selection If the linear chain speed is less than 160 ft./min., then a chain that is one size smaller than selected with the above method may be used. To verify, check to see if the calculated chain tension (T) is less than the "Rated Working Load" of the chain.

Involute sprockets for roller chain drives of vehicles

This article proposes the dependences to determine the geometric parameters of involute sprockets for roller chain drives. It also describes a method of teeth shaping of involute sprockets with a standard cutting tool (DIN 3972-1952, DIN 867-1986) used in the manufacturing of involute spur gears.

Understanding Engine Timing

The roller chain, which was developed in the '60s, was so named because the barrels that contact the teeth on the timing gears are separate components that rotate around the link pins, ultimately reducing friction, meaning less heat and less drag.
